Sky Sports and USGA have announced an extension of their partnership with the broadcaster to show the live action for a further three years.

Within the new deal, Sky Sports viewers can continue to enjoy live action from the US Open Championship, as well as the US Women’s Open and US Women’s Amateur Championship and the Curtis Cup match between the UK& Ireland and the USA.Additional events include the US Senior Open and the US Amateur Championship

All four men’s majors and all five women’s majors are shown exclusively live on Sky Sports Golf, as well as the PGA Tour, DP World Tour, LPGA Tour and Ladies European Tour.
